Recently, Corey Feldman broke his silence regarding his absence from a tribute honoring director Rob Reiner at the Oscars.

Corey Feldman Reacts to Exclusion from Rob Reiner's Oscars Tribute

In an interview with Entertainment Weekly, he expressed feelings of being left out, stating, “Personally, it felt a little bit like a family reunion I wasn’t invited to.”

This candid admission strikes a chord, revealing the emotional turmoil that often lurks beneath the surface of celebrity life.

What does it mean for an artist to confront feelings of alienation, especially when those feelings stem from a community that once celebrated their talent?

Feldman’s comments come in the wake of Reiner’s emotional tribute, which celebrated the legacy of a director who not only shaped a generation of filmmakers but also nurtured young talent.

While fellow “Stand by Me” stars Jerry O’Connell and Wil Wheaton were in attendance, Feldman was notably absent, a poignant reminder of the shifting dynamics within Hollywood.
